1
Q

Discrete, tender, mobile; size may fluctuate with the menstrual cycle.

A

Cyst

2
Q

Stromal hypercellularity with glandular and ductal elements.

A

Phyllodes Tumor

3
Q

Discrete, firm, round, mobile, findings similar to a fibroadenoma, but mass is usually larger; may observe stretching of skin due to rapid growth.

A

Phyllodes Tumor

4
Q

Ductal epithelium, dense stroma, numerous elongated nuclei without fat.

A

Fibroadenoma

5
Q

Fat with inflammation.

A

Fat necrosis

6
Q

Discrete, smooth, round or oval, nontender, mobile.

A

Fibroadenoma

7
Q

Discrete, soft, nontender; may or may not be mobile.

A

Lipoma

8
Q

Discrete, firm, sometimes tender.

A

Galactocele

9
Q

Ill defined, firm, nontender, nonmobile.

A

Fat necrosis

10
Q

Fluid and inflammation.

A

Cyst

11
Q

Fat globules.

A

Galactocele

12
Q

Fatty tissue.

A

Lipoma

13
Q

Discrete, nontender, nonmobile; may be nonpalpable with incidental diagnosis on imaging studies.

A

Hamartoma

14
Q

Glandular tissue, fat, and fibrous connective tissue.

A

Hamartoma
